Trai Imposes Termination Charge On Robocalls

The Telecom Regulatory Authority of India (Trai) proposed draft TCCCPR amendments on Friday to levy a 5 paise per-minute termination charge on A2P robocalls originating outside 1400/1600 numbers and to penalize improper SMS headers, inviting comments by 12 April 2026. The regulator also mandates AI/ML-based spam detection, faster sender re-verification and lower complaint thresholds to accelerate enforcement.
